Output 88894ca9e94e3352bd8ce79b70237402b7bf89f4c118fad8f29e66e3f77a339f:0

value
81000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d70629aea53ab5f2ddf56d61444071545f5ff56a OP_EQUALVERIFY OP_CHECKSIG
address
1LbwfSk9DxxwKREKrDjUHtho14seXKdC7y
transaction
88894ca9e94e3352bd8ce79b70237402b7bf89f4c118fad8f29e66e3f77a339f
confirmations
574183
spent
true